England vs India Dream11: England and India will face each other in the final match of this gruelling Test series here at Old Trafford, Manchester. India leads the series 2-1 and will be looking to clinch a historic series win here. They will be confident after their victory in the last Test in which they were trailing by 99 runs after first innings but still went on to win by a huge margin. England, meanwhile, will be under huge pressure to avoid a home series loss. After a dominant display at Headingley, the team lost their plot to hand India a comfortable win. With series delicately poised, we might be in for a tight contest.

Ground: Emirates Old Trafford, Manchester
Brief score of the last result at the venue: India 191 & 466 beat England 290 & 210 by 157 runs on September 2-6, 2021.
Pitch Report: The pitches in Manchester are generally good for batting. The pitch is expected to offer good bounce which both the seamers and spinners will relish upon. Spinners are likely to come into the fray later in the match.

Joe Root- Root has been by far the best batsman of the series. He hasn’t been troubled much by India’s bowlers and will be expected to get a big score in this important match. Joe Root batting stats against India: Runs 2353, Avg. 60 Joe Root batting stats this series: Runs 564, Avg. 94
Rohit Sharma- The Man of the match of the last game, Rohit Sharma has been an improved Test batsman. He has the ability to get big runs once set which makes him an excellent captain option for fantasy team. Rohit Sharma batting stats against England: Runs 747, Avg. 49 Rohit Sharma batting stats this series: Runs 368, Avg. 52
Ollie Robinson- The fast bowler has been a find for England and is a trusted bowler for his captain in difficult situations. He can get wickets with the new ball and is also the highest wicket-taker of this series. Ollie Robinson bowling stats in Tests: Wkts 28, Bowl Avg. 19 Ollie Robinson bowling stats this series: Wkts 21, Bowl Avg. 21
Jasprit Bumrah- Bumrah has been the leader of the bowling attack for India. The fast bowler’s fiery spell on the last day of 4th Test opened the doors for India to push for an improbable win. Jasprit Bumrah bowling stats against England: Wkts 36, Bowl Avg. 24 Jasprit Bumrah bowling stats this series: Wkts 18, Bowl Avg 20
